- JavaScript Cloud Native Development Cookbook
- John Gilbert
- 106字
- 2021-07-16 18:03:34
Implementing bi-directional synchronization
Cloud-native systems are architectured to support the continuous evolution of the system. Upstream and downstream services are designed to be pluggable. New service implementations can be added without impacting related services. Furthermore, continuous deployment and delivery necessitate the ability to run multiple versions of a service side by side and synchronize data between the different versions. The old version is simply removed when the new version is complete and the feature is flipped on. In this recipe, we will enhance the database-first variant of the Event Sourcing pattern with the latching pattern to facilitate bi-directional synchronization without causing an infinite loop of events.
推薦閱讀
- 電子工程師自學(xué)速成:入門(mén)篇(第2版)
- Rust Standard Library Cookbook
- 松下/日立新型彩色電視機(jī)速修圖解
- 深入理解Android:Java虛擬機(jī)ART
- 等離子彩電維修代換技法揭秘
- 21堂課精通電子元器件檢測(cè)
- 現(xiàn)代交換技術(shù)實(shí)用教程
- 數(shù)字視頻處理與顯示
- 現(xiàn)代通信原理與技術(shù)
- 手繪圖說(shuō)電子電路圖
- 通信員指導(dǎo)手冊(cè)
- 認(rèn)知無(wú)線(xiàn)電網(wǎng)絡(luò)資源分配
- 現(xiàn)代通信工程制圖與概預(yù)算
- 云計(jì)算安全
- 電工與電子技術(shù)及技能訓(xùn)練